Africa Action Student Network

The Africa Action Student Network is a community of student activists across the country committed to mobilizing and advocating for U.S. policies that promote political, economic and social justice in Africa. Students have historically played a pivotal role in advocating for change, as evidenced in the South Africa anti-apartheid movement. Africa Action was actively involved with students in fighting apartheid, and is now engaged in countering Global Apartheid. Students still play a pivotal role in this movement for global justice.
